一、全局安裝sequelize-auto npm install -g sequelize-auto 二、全局安裝對應數據庫的驅動,此處使用的是mysql npm install -g mysql 三、在對應的文件夾下執行以下命令 sequelize-auto -h 數據庫 ...
sequelize是node最受歡迎的orm庫,普遍使用 Promise. 意味着所有異步調用可以使用 ES async await 語法. 快速入門地址:https: github.com demopark sequelize docs Zh CN blob master getting started.md sequelize auto是可以生成sequelize模型的一個工具:https: ...
2019-08-14 14:28 0 1199 推薦指數:
一、全局安裝sequelize-auto npm install -g sequelize-auto 二、全局安裝對應數據庫的驅動,此處使用的是mysql npm install -g mysql 三、在對應的文件夾下執行以下命令 sequelize-auto -h 數據庫 ...
使用sequelize-auto 生成mysql 表時主鍵沒有 autoIncrement: true 屬性,這會導致插入數據時報錯。看git上面是已經解決了的,解決方法是修改查詢語句模板。我用的是0.4.29最新版,不懂為何沒有修復這個問題 https://github.com ...
1、打開cmd命令窗口,安裝sequelize-auto 在使用sequelize-auto之前需要安裝全局的mysql(舉例mysql) 2、數據庫新建表 然后運行sequelize-auto -o "./mysqltest" -d db -h ...
Sequelize 1. 1.1 全局安裝 npm install sequelize-cli -g 1.2 項目安裝 npm install sequelize --save 2. 在項目根目錄運行命令:Sequelize init 3. 數據庫環境配置config.json ...
定義 定義模型與表之間的映射,使用 define 方法. Sequelize 會自動增加 createdAt 和 updated 屬性,這樣能知道一個實例的創建時間和最終修改時間.如果不想自動 ...
Sequelize 關系模型簡介 先介紹一下本文用到的術語: 源: 調用 sequelize 中關系方法的調用者 目標: 調用 sequelize 中關系方法中的參數 比如, User.hasOne(Project), 其中 User 是源, Project 是目標. 一對一關系 一對一 ...
前言 在node.js web框架中使用sequelize來作為ORM是十分方便的。但是,有的時候我們需要用到子查詢語句,使用sequelize無法完成需求。這時候, 如果你的查詢語句不是很復雜,可以使用sequelize提供的query()方法直接執行生成的sql語句。 如果你的查詢語句 ...
最近剛開始接觸Sequelize,當中遇到不少坑,所以想寫篇Sequelize入門和大家分享,避免有道友和我一樣爬坑。 學習sequelize的初衷是想解決SQL注入,它支持MySQL, SQLite, MariaDB and MSSQL,文中以MySQL舉例。 第一步:實例化sequelize ...